This study explores the influence of parenting patterns on the development of adolescent social relations. Adolescence is a critical period for social development, where interactions with peers and adults significantly shape social skills and behaviors. The research aims to identify which parenting styles—authoritative, authoritarian, permissive, or uninvolved—most effectively promote positive social relationships among adolescents. Using a mixed-methods approach, data was collected through surveys, interviews, and observations of adolescents and their parents. The findings indicate that authoritative parenting, characterized by high responsiveness and demandingness, is most conducive to fostering healthy social relationships. Adolescents raised in authoritative households exhibit higher levels of social competence, better conflict resolution skills, and greater empathy compared to those from authoritarian, permissive, or uninvolved backgrounds. The study underscores the importance of adopting parenting practices that balance support and discipline to optimize adolescents' social development.

This research aims to investigate and analyze legally the granting of mortgage rights guarantee to creditors, especially foreign banks (conducted at the Land Office of Batam). The method used is normative legal research utilizing library references and interviews with academic and practitioner experts as research subjects. This study is descriptive, systematically analyzing primary, secondary, and tertiary legal materials along with relevant facts. The conclusion of this research is that the granting of mortgage rights to foreign banks follows the procedures stipulated in Ministerial Regulation No. 5 of 2020 from the Ministry of ATR/BPN. The registration process for mortgage rights is conducted electronically, but foreign banks such as China Banking Corporation Limited must first register through the financial partner application. The main challenges in implementing electronic mortgage rights guarantee primarily stem from legal uncertainties regarding the registration of foreign creditors through the financial partner application managed by the Ministry. Additionally, there are technical challenges due to IT systems that are not yet fully prepared. Improving the quality of human resources is also necessary, given the constraints faced at the land office due to a shortage of personnel, while demand from the public and service users remains high.

Law enforcement in the shipping sector is an important aspect in maintaining security and order in Indonesian waters. Civil Servant Investigators (PNS) at the Marine and Coast Guard Base (PLP) have a central role in cracking down on shipping crimes. This study aims to analyze the role of civil servant investigators at the Tanjung Uban Class II PLP Base in law enforcement of shipping crimes, identify the obstacles faced, and provide recommendations to increase the effectiveness of law enforcement. The research methods used are normative juridical and empirical sociology. Normative juridical research is carried out through the study of relevant documents and laws and regulations, such as Law Number 17 of 2008 concerning Shipping and its implementing regulations. Empirical sociological research was conducted through interviews with civil servant investigators, related parties, and analysis of concrete cases handled at the Tanjung Uban Class II PLP Base. The results of the study show that civil servant investigators at the Tanjung Uban Class II PLP Base have an important role in law enforcement of shipping crimes, but face various obstacles. Limited human resources and facilities, lack of coordination between agencies, and technical and legislative obstacles are some of the main obstacles. Case handling such as KM. Putra Harapan Baru and MT. Queen Majesty revealed that violations often occur due to non-compliance with shipping regulations, as well as a lack of legal awareness among shipping industry players. Based on the results of the research, it is recommended that the number and quality of investigators be increased through training and recruitment, investment in adequate facilities and equipment, and increased coordination between agencies. In addition, the adjustment of domestic regulations to international standards and legal awareness campaigns for the public and shipping industry players are also important to ensure compliance with the law. Strengthening legal protection for investigators from external intervention and strict enforcement of the code of ethics will help maintain integrity and professionalism in maritime law enforcement. With this effort, it is hoped that law enforcement of shipping crimes at the Tanjung Uban Class II PLP Base can run more effectively and efficiently.

This study aims to analyze juridically the use of the company's shares as an object of fiduciary guarantee in Batam City. The background of this research is rooted in the need for a deep understanding of the effectiveness and security of the company's shares used as fiduciary guarantees, as well as their influence on legal certainty and local economic stability. In Indonesia, the use of shares as fiduciary guarantees is regulated by Law Number 42 of 1999 concerning Fiduciary Guarantees and Law Number 40 of 2007 concerning Limited Liability Companies, but the implementation of this law in the field often encounters various obstacles, especially in Batam City which is a strategic business center. This study uses a qualitative method with a document study approach, in- depth interviews, and field observations to collect data. The subject of this study involves notaries, fiduciary guarantee registration officials, investors, and business actors in Batam. The results of the study show that there are several significant obstacles in the implementation of the use of shares as an object of fiduciary guarantee, which include procedural complexity, variations in notary practices, and limited administrative infrastructure. Despite this, stocks are still a trusted and used instrument because of their liquidity and economic value. Based on these findings, suggestions include expanding education and training for notaries to improve understanding and thoroughness in the fiduciary guarantee administration process. The Batam City Government is advised to update and simplify related regulations to support efficiency and legal certainty. In addition, investments in information technology are needed to modernize the registration and document handling processes, which can increase the transparency and speed of the fiduciary assurance process.
